Broadband market in Sheffield
Sheffield has strong Openreach FTTP coverage and is the headquarters of Plusnet (a BT Group brand) which gives the market a strong value-focused incumbent option. Virgin Media DOCSIS is well-established and CityFibre wholesale provides additional retail options through Vodafone and partners. Netomnia has been building XGS-PON full fibre across the wider South Yorkshire area.

How to choose broadband in Sheffield
- Check availability at your postcode. FTTP is the gold standard, but FTTC remains the fallback in older streets.
- Compare the headline price against the contract length, line rental, setup fees and any out-of-contract uplift.
- Check the speed you actually need. 100 Mbps suits most households. Gigabit makes sense for heavy uploaders, multi-occupancy households, and home workers on video calls all day.
- Look for One Touch Switch support so the move is handled by the gaining provider.
- If you have an altnet on your street, compare it carefully against Openreach incumbents. Altnets often beat headline price and headline speed.
